Oddly enough,
Odens blod
(in other words, Odin's blood) was a name for a strong alcoholic drink flavoured with St. John's Wort. In Norse mythology, St. John's Wort is said to have sprung from Odin's blood when he was gored by a wild boar. I grew up in Sweden and never heard anybody swear by Odin's blood, but distilled alcohol flavoured with St. John's Wort has certainly passed my lips; it's very good, though a bit medicinal.
